Gameplay and Features

Live roulette is a game where players place bets on where they think a ball will land on a spinning wheel. The wheel is divided into numbered segments, with players placing their bets on the corresponding numbers, colors, or other designated areas of the layout. Once all bets are placed, the croupier spins the wheel and drops the ball, with the winning number being determined by where the ball comes to rest.

One of the main features of live roulette is the interactive element it offers players. Unlike traditional online roulette games, live roulette is hosted by real-life dealers who interact with players throughout the game. This adds a social aspect to the game, making it feel more like playing in a physical casino.

House Edge and Payouts

When playing live roulette, it’s important to understand the house edge and payouts to maximize your chances of winning. The house edge in roulette varies depending on the type of bet you place, with outside bets typically offering lower payouts but higher odds of winning compared to inside bets. In American roulette, the house edge is 5.26%, while in European roulette, it is 2.70% due to the presence of the additional double zero (00) on the wheel.

Payouts in live roulette are determined by the type of bet you place and the odds of winning that bet. For example, a straight bet on a single number has a payout of 35:1, while an even money bet like red/black or odd/even has a payout of 1:1.
